In one conventional anchorage approach, double-angle mullion supports straddle both sides of the vertical mullion and are protected with a through-bolt and pipeline spacer. The pipeline spacer enables upright and side-to-side structure motion of mullions, also when firmly tightening anchor screws. Seismic drift is shared as a proportion of flooring height (L/200), percent of flooring elevation (0.5 percent), or absolute magnitude (19 mm [0.75 in.].

Unitized drape walls are factory-assembled and factory-glazed, after that shipped to the task website in systems generally one light-wide by one floor high. Most unitized wall systems are mounted sequentially around each flooring degree, relocating from the bottom to the top of the building. On the drawback, their parts can conduct a lot of heat in or out of the exterior. Care must be taken when cleaning up locations around plated material as some cleaner will certainly ruin the finish. Manufacturing facility applied fluoropolymer thermoset coatings have excellent resistance to environmental destruction and need just regular cleaning. Recoating with an air-dry fluoropolymer covering is feasible however requires special surface preparation and is not as durable as the baked-on initial covering. Plated light weight aluminum frameworks can not be "re-anodized" in place yet can be cleansed and protected by exclusive clear coatings to boost appearance and resilience. As an example, the glass is captured in between an inner and an external gasket in a space called the glazing refund. The polishing discount is ventilated to the outside so that the stress on the inner and outer sides of the outer gasket coincides. When the stress is equal throughout this gasket, water can not be drawn via joints or problems in the gasket.
